Sergeant to speak at meeting
SHOREWOOD — Join Troy TRIAD from 9-9:45 a.m. Wednesday at the Troy Township Community Center, 25448 Seil Road, as Sgt. Teri Ellingham of the Will County Sheriff’s Office talks about the life-saving programs Yellow Dot and File of Life.
An Illinois Department of Transportation program, the Yellow Dot program is a life-saving, traffic-safety initiative that provides first responders with critical information to improve emergency care for people involved in vehicle crashes.
The event includes free admission and free parking, but seating is limited. Call 815-744-1968.
The Timbers hosting tinnitus program
SHOREWOOD — A program about tinnitus will be presented by a speaker from Prairieland Audiology at 2 p.m. May 15 at The Timbers of Shorewood, 1100 N. River Road.
Tinnitus is noise or ringing in the ears.
The program is open to the public and admission is free. For information or to register, call Shelly Goggins at 815-609-0669 or visit www.timbersofshorewood.com.
